Cameron Monaghan's Irish Heritage Explored
Cameron Monaghan is an American actor known for his roles in television series such as Shameless, Gotham, and The Path. There is some speculation about Monaghan's heritage, with some sources claiming that he is of Irish descent.
However, Monaghan has never publicly confirmed or denied these claims, and there is no definitive evidence to support them. It is possible that Monaghan has Irish ancestry, but without any official confirmation, it is difficult to say for sure.
Monaghan's heritage is ultimately a matter of personal interest, and it is up to him to decide whether or not he wants to share that information with the public. Regardless of his ancestry, Monaghan is a talented actor who has made a significant contribution to the entertainment industry.
